Why Consider a Private Diagnosis?
There are various factors why individuals might pick to pursue a private mental health diagnosis:

Reduced Wait Times: Public health care systems typically have long waiting lists, particularly for specialist evaluations. Private services use quicker access to necessary evaluations.

Individualized Attention: In a private setting, individuals may experience more individually time with their specialists, enabling a more customized method to their mental health concerns.

Confidentiality and Comfort: Those who seek a private diagnosis may feel more comfy going over sensitive problems with someone in a private practice, minimizing prospective stigma connected with mental healthcare.

Comprehensive Assessments: Many private professionals supply holistic assessments that consist of a complete evaluation of psychological, physical, and social factors contributing to the client's condition.
How to Find Private Mental Health Diagnosis Services Near You
Finding private mental health services can feel complicated, however numerous resources can assist improve the procedure. Here's a step-by-step guide to finding these companies:
Step-by-Step Guide
Online Research: Start by performing online searches utilizing terms like "private mental health diagnostic services near me" or "psychologists in [your area]" Websites such as Psychology Today permit you to filter based on specialties and places.

Talk To Medical Professionals: Speak with your medical care physician or any other relied on physician. They can often supply referrals to trustworthy mental health specialists.

Inspect Credentials: Once you have a list of potential companies, check their credentials through regional licensing boards to guarantee they are licensed and have clean disciplinary records.

Read Reviews: Online evaluations on platforms like Yelp or Google can provide insight into the experiences of previous customers. Nevertheless, remember that experiences can differ extensively.

Insurance Coverage: If you have medical insurance, refer to your plan to see if it covers any private mental health services. Some professionals might offer sliding scale fees for those without insurance coverage.

Schedule Consultations: Many professionals use introductory assessments. Use this chance to examine whether their technique resonates with you.

Q1: How much does a private mental health diagnosis cost?

The cost of private mental health diagnostics varies commonly based upon the company, area, and particular services used. Typically, initial examinations can vary from ₤ 100 to ₤ 500, while ongoing sessions might range from ₤ 75 to ₤ 250.

Q2: How long does it require to get a diagnosis?

The time required for a diagnosis can vary based upon the complexity of the case and the supplier's method. Some evaluations may take one session, while others could require multiple appointments over numerous weeks.

Q3: Do I require a recommendation for a private mental health diagnosis?

In many cases, you do not need a referral to seek care from a private mental health provider. Nevertheless, check with your medical insurance strategy if you intend to utilize insurance coverage to cover expenses.

Q4: What should I anticipate during my first consultation?

Your first appointment usually involves an intake assessment, where the company will ask questions about your mental and physical health history, present signs, and any previous treatments.
